Similar fraud is happening in Delhi Women’s World Boxing Championship Where a boxer from India was representing Nepal by changing her name.
Delhi’s boxer Hemlata has been accused of changing her name to play in the World Championship. Hemlata participated on behalf of Nepal in this championship. She entered the ring with the name Anjani Tele. When Hemlata won her first match, people’s eyes went on her and some got suspicious.

Hemlata played for Nepal
When probed, it was found that Anjani Tele of Nepal had played in the National Championship of India in 2021 where she had lost in the quarter finals. The International Boxing Association has also ordered an inquiry into the matter and has informed all the parties involved in the matter so that they can investigate at their own level.
Hemlata’s name is still registered with the Boxing Federation of India and she has been given the BX5029 registration number by the association. It is very possible that Hemlata has two passports and she has decided to surrender one passport and play for Nepal. Although this is also against the rules. According to the rules of IBA i.e. International Boxing Association, this cannot be done because Hemlata had participated in India’s national competition and state level matches a year ago.

what do the rules say
According to the rules, before changing citizenship and playing from another country, the player has to go through a cooling off period of 3 years. If Hemlata has participated in India’s Nationals Meet in 2021, then she can represent another country in boxing again only after a break of 3 years. If the allegations against Hemlata are established, then she may be banned from participating in any further IBA competitions.
